    How to make Peanut Butter and Banana Chocolate Chip Cookies:

    • Mash the bananas in a large bowl.
    • Add the peanut butter, butter, brown sugar, egg, and granulated sugar to the bowl.
    Peanut Butter Banana Chocolate Chip Cookies Tutorial
    • Cream the ingredients together until blended.
    • Add the all-purpose flour, baking soda, baking powder, and salt.
    • Blend until just combined.
    Making Peanut Butter Banana Chocolate Chip Cookies
    • Add the oats and chocolate chips.
    • Drop the batter onto baking sheets by rounded tablespoons.
    • Bake at 375 degrees for 12-15 minutes.

    Peanut Butter and Banana Chocolate Chip Cookies

    Renee Goerger
    If you love a cookie with a cake-like texture and crispy outer edges, then you'll LOVE these Peanut Butter Banana Chocolate Chip Cookies!

    Prep Time 10 minutes mins
    Cook Time 15 minutes mins
    Course Dessert - Cookies
    Cuisine American
    Servings 36 cookies
    Calories 154 kcal

    Ingredients
     
     

    • 3 medium bananas over-ripe
    • ½ cup granulated sugar
    • ½ cup packed brown sugar
    • ¾ cup creamy peanut butter
    • ½ cup butter softened
    • 1 large egg
    • 1½ cup all purpose flour
    • ¾ teaspoon baking soda
    • ¾ teaspoon baking powder
    • ½ teaspoon salt
    • ½ cup quick cooking oats
    • 1½ cups semi-sweet chocolate chips
    Get Recipe Ingredients

    Instructions
     

    • Preheat oven to 375 degrees Fahrenheit (190 degrees Celsius)
    • Mash the bananas in a large bowl.
    • Add the granulated sugar, brown sugar, peanut butter, butter and egg to the mashed bananas.
    • Blend until the mixture is thoroughly combined.
    • Add the flour, baking soda, baking powder and salt into the banana mixture and blend slowly until just combined.
    • Add the oatmeal and the chocolate chips. Blend until well mixed.
    • Drop the dough by rounded tablespoons onto cookies sheets.
    • Bake in a preheated oven for 12-15 minutes, rotating the baking sheets half way through the baking, and bake until the cookies are golden brown.

    Notes

    The cookie dough may be made in advance and frozen in an airtight container or freezer bag for up to 5 months.
    Store baked cookies in an airtight container at room temperature for up to 5 days.
    Store baked cookies in the freezer in an airtight freezer container or bag for up to 6 months.
